Vous êtes sur la page 1sur 5

Squash TM - 1.20.0.

RELEASE (Released 2019-07-11)

================================================

Evolutions :

[Administration] Suppression de l'indexation

[CdT] CdT appelé positionné en dessous du pas de test sélectionné

[CdT] Optimisation des performances de l'import de CdT

[Campagne] Enchaînement des tests au sein d'une itération

[Campagne] Transmission des jeux de données lors de l'exécution d'un test automatisé

[Campagne] Champ affectation avec prénom NOM (login)

[Campagne] Les champs personnalisés issus du CdT ne doivent pas pouvoir être modifiés lors de
l'exécution

[Campagne] Bloc "Exécution" de la page d'exécution renommé en "Champs personnalisés"

[Campagne] Traiter le problème du lancement d'un grand nombre de tests automatisés par Squash
TM

[Automatisation] Rattachement automatique d'un cas de test dans Squash TM à un test automatisé

[Pilotage] Export des campagnes personnalisable (choix des colonnes et du périmètre)

[Pilotage] Cahiers de test : Impression des champs personnalisés des pas de test, des pas de test des
cas de test appelés, des paramètres et des jeux de données

[Pilotage] Cahiers d'exigences : Impression de la dernière version d'exigence

[Pilotage] Optimisation du temps de génération des rapports

[Transverse] Amélioration de la fiabilité et du temps de réponse de la recherche

[Connexion] Enregistrement des identifiants de connexion aux bugtrackers

[BDD] Non duplication des pièces jointes en base de données

[SCM GIT] Gestion des fichiers .feature dant GIT à l'image de l'arborescence des tests dans Squash
TM

[API] Enrichissement de l'API

[Redmine] Compatibilité Squash - Redmine 4

[Jira] Compatibilité Squash - Jira 8

[SAML] Gestion des attributs supplémentaires d'une assertion SAML

[Xsquash] Onglets squash - Liste des CdT et exécutions pour les CdT Gherkin
Corrections :

[Administration] Impossible de cocher la case dans la popup d'ajout de serveur d'exécution


automatisée

[Administration] La copie d'un dossier avec CUF ne conserve pas ces derniers

[Administration] Le clic sur le libellé global ne doit pas permettre l'action sur les switchbutton

[Administration] Le message d'erreur en cas d'identifiant erroné n'est pas celui attendu

[Administration] Libellé "Supprimer un utilisateur" à modifier en "Supprimer"

[Administration] L'option Workflow d'automatisation n'est pas reprise du modèle de projet

[Administration] Ordre alphabétique de la liste déroulante d'une permission lors de l'ajout d'une
habilitation

[Administration] Réorganiser la page "Administration"

[Administration] Tri par login incorrect dans l'Espace de gestion des utilisateur

[Administration] Encodage des accents dans la popup de suppression BT Xsquash4Jira

[Exigences] Colonnes supplémentaires dans l'export d'exigences via l'outils recherche avec tous les
champs

[Exigences] Gabarit d'import erroné - colonne action en trop

[Exigences] Le testeur avancé peut éditer le statut de l'exigence

[Exigences][CdT] [Exigences] Lors de la modification d'une infoliste catégorie, nature et type la valeur
par défaut de la nouvelle liste n'est pas reprise en IHM

[CdT] Erreur d'affichage sur la partie Anomalies du template d'impression d'un cas de test

[CdT] Exigence toujours référencée dans le cas de test après suppression du pas de test associé

[CDT] L'import de cas de test est cassé

[CdT] Mauvaise orthographe du mot "Prérequis"

[CDT] Optimiser l'arbre à l'appel d'un cas de test

[CDT] Optimiser l'arbre au rattachement d'une exigence à un pas de test

[CdT|Export] La colonne Automatable est présente deux fois dans le fichier d'export

[CdT] Boucle infinie au clic sur le bouton [Retour]

[Campagnes] Erreur 200 à l'exécution d'un test lorsque la chaîne de caractères "<>" est utilisée
[Campagnes] Erreur après la déclaration d'anomalie au changement du Bugtracker

[Campagnes] Génération de lignes en trop dans le bloc inventaire des tests par campagne

[Campagnes] Impossible de copier/coller une campagne/itération dans un autre projet si ses suites
contiennent des CUF

[Campagnes] La date d'exécution d'un ITPI renseigné via fastpass n'est pas affiché s'il n'y a pas
d'exécution

[Campagnes] Le bloc 'Commentaire' d'une page d'exécution non déplié

[Campagnes] Problème d'url trop longue au rattachement d'une anomalie

[Campagnes] Taille de police différente colonne "Commentaires"

[Campagnes|BDD] Non suppresion des lignes dans la table CAMPAIGN_TEST_PLAN_ITEM

[Campagnes] Contrainte d'unicité itération non respectée lors du renommage

[Automatisation] Les cas de test ne sont pas triés par priorité descendante/statut

[Pilotage] Affichage d'un message d'erreur pour le champ "Résumé" d'un rapport

[Pilotage] Améliorer les performances des arbres

[Pilotage] Encodage des cas de test Gherkin dans les Cahiers de test

[Pilotage] Erreur à la création d'un graphique avec l'attribut 'Login testeur'

[Pilotage] Erreur lors de la création d'un graphique avec Date de dernière exécution

[Pilotage] Erreur lors de la création d'un graphique sur le statut des exigences avec filtre

[Pilotage] Erreur lors de la génération du cahier de test d'un projet vide

[Pilotage] Etape 3 : le chiffre dans la liste déroulante n'est pas cohérent

[Pilotage] Le lien entre les exigences liées ne s'affiche pas dans le cahier d'exigences

[Pilotage] L'opération affichée n'est pas cohérentr par rapport à l'étape 4

[Pilotage| Bilan campagne et itération] Présence des anomalies issues des autres bugtrackers

[Pilotage|Synchro Exigences] Erreur lors de la création d'un graphique sur un CUF liste lié à des
exigences synchronisées

[Recherche] Persistance du projet sélectionné ne fonctionne pas toujours

[Mon Compte] Tous les panels se ferment quand on en ferme un

[Navigation|BDD] Absence des icônes de navigation pour certains utilisateurs

[API] Création et de modification de test plan items ne fonctionnent pas avec "assigned_to"

[API] Impossible de créer et mettre à jour une itération

[API] Réviser les requêtes POST de "Automated Suites"

[API] La méthode "Create test suite" ne fonctionne pas avec des CUF
[API] La méthode "Unsubscribe user from teams" ne fonctionne pas

[Bugtracker] Anomalie supprimée du bugtracker : message dans Squash

[Bugtracker] Mauvaise politique d'authentification par défaut à l'ajout d'un bugtracker

[Mantis] Les combobox ne sont pas bien remplies dans le formulaire de déclaration d'anomalie

[Xsquash4Jira] Position de demandes suite à une synchronisation Tableau

[Xsquash4Jira] Synchro en échec quand le nom du ticket possède un "/" avec situation particulière

7586 [Administration] Non prise en compte de la désactivation du plugin Xsquash4Jira

7649 [Pilotage] Mauvaise génération des couleurs des items avec le graphique Comparaison

7651 [Pilotage] Les couleurs des cuf listes et infolist perso sont mal attribuées dans les graphiques

7730 [Assistant campagne] Ajouter une référence par défaut à l'itération créée

7927 [Administration] Impossible de filtrer les connexions selon la date ou le login

8064 [API] Impossible de créer un cas de test Classique

8066 [API] Impossible de créer un cas de test Gherkin

8091 [Xsquash] Xsquash casse l'affichage des pastilles Jira

8104 [Jira BT] Problème d'affichage de la description dans Jira avec des caractères particuliers

8106 [Campagne] Erreur 500 au téléchargement des pj depuis l'étape 0 d'une exécution

8111 [Transverse] Pas de rafraîchissement automatique après les copier/coller

8128 [Campagnes] Erreur 500 lors de la suppression d'un ITPI dans une suite avec l'option
"Supprimer partout"

8135 [Administration] Affichage de Jira dans l'iframe cassé

8137 [Xsquash4Jira] Impossible de synchroniser le champ Jira "Lien d'épopée"

8139 [Exigences] Erreur 400 au clic sur le graphique Validation CdT

8145 [Import] Les cas de test appelés ne sont pas retrouvés s'il y a un caractère accentué dans la
chaîne suivant le "CALL"

8150 [API] Erreur 500 lors du téléchargement d'une PJ avec l'API sur une base postgre

8151 [API] Récupérer le champ Script Auto lors d'un GET sur un Cas de test

8154 [Xsquash4Jira] JQL additionnel ou sprint actif non pris en compte pour un tableau avec
l'opérateur "OR" dans la requête

8166 [Administration] Anomalie orthographique lors de la synchronisation des jalons

8168 [Xsquash] Le script du CT Gherkin ne s'affiche pas dans Jira avec Chrome
8178 [Exigences] Non cohérence de la popup 'Type de Lien' lors de la modification des liens entre
exigences

8188 [Xsquash] Changement de langue du champ "Statut de la recette"

8195 [Admin] Harmoniser le message d'erreur au test de connexion au bugtracker

8218 [Admin] Les habilitations "Testeur avancé" et "Testeur" permettent la suppression d'une
exécution de cas de test

8227 [Administration] Déclaration erronnée d'un projet unique possédant une virgule dans le bloc
bugtracker

8230 [Administration] Supprimer le bloc 'Applications autorisées'

8237 [API] La requête sur les itérations d'une campagne ne rapporte pas leurs noms

8243 [Assistant campagne] Une itération créée à partir de l'assistant perd ses champs
personnalisés

8244 [API] Attach item of test suite

8259 [Exigences] Code de champs personnalisés casse la recherche d'exigence

8261 [Export] La non conservation des balises html peut altérer l'affichage des champs texte riche

8264 [Exigences] L'onglet de critères/résultats de Recherche Exigences est mal intitulé

8265 [Administration] Impossible de mettre à jour la description d'une équipe

8267 [Traduction anglaise du site] Erreur de traduction versioning d'exigences

8273 [Administration] Perte de l'accès aux espaces sur un profil Invité réactivé

8274 [Campagnes] Le statut des pas d'exécution d'un cas de test appelé comportant des
paramètres est perdu après modif en cours d'exécution

8276 [LDAP] Un utilisateur inactif accède à l'arborescence de Squash

8290 [Bilan camp et ité] Coquille dans le paragraphe 3.1 des bilans de campagne et itération